WebImpairment Procedures Before Shutdown Shutting down fixed fire suppression systems shall be planned in advance. All equipment such as excavating, pipe plugs, repair parts, and personnel shall be ready prior to taking the system out of service. WebManagement Practices: Fire Protection Impairments . When business capital is invested in fire protection, it is difficult to explain any fire protection outage that allows a fire to grow unchecked and impact operations. After all, the investment was intended to provide prompt fire detection, minimize physical damage, and reduce impacts to business.
